Skip to main content

Welcome to Sparrow Community Edition on Azure Marketplace

Sparrow helps you simplify API operations, enforce policies, and maintain better visibility and control across your distributed systems. Now available on Azure Marketplace, Sparrow makes it easy to deploy a powerful, policy-driven API management solution directly into your cloud environment. Whether you're building new microservices or securing existing APIs, Sparrow is built to scale with your needs.

What You’ll Find in This Guide

  • Getting Started: Quick introduction and prerequisites to begin your Sparrow deployment on Azure.
  • Quick Start: Detailed walkthrough for deploying Sparrow, including VM selection and initial setup on Azure.
  • Disk & Network Configuration: Instructions for configuring storage and networking for optimal performance and security.
  • Monitoring & Management: Set up monitoring and management tools for your deployment.
  • Finalize Deployment: Complete the deployment process and verify that your Sparrow app is running successfully on Azure.
  • SSH to Azure VM: Instructions to securely access your Azure Virtual Machine via SSH.
  • Set Up Custom Domain: Configure your domain's DNS to point to your Azure public IP.
  • Nginx & SSL Setup: Set up NGINX as a reverse proxy with SSL certificates using Certbot on Azure VM.
  • Environment Setup: Configure environment variables for Sparrow app on Azure.
  • Verify Deployment: Confirm that Sparrow is correctly deployed and accessible via the custom domain.
  • Help & Support: Troubleshoot deployment issues and find help when needed.

Ready to Launch?

Deploy on Azure